// Tests that we can safely end a blocking Receive operation on one thread
// from another thread by disconnecting (but not closing) the socket.
TEST_F(SyncSocketTest, DisconnectTest) {
std::array<base::CancelableSyncSocket, 2> pair;
ASSERT_TRUE(base::CancelableSyncSocket::CreatePair(&pair[0], &pair[1]));
base::Thread worker("BlockingThread");
worker.Start();
// Try to do a blocking read from one of the sockets on the worker thread.
char buf[0xff];
size_t received = 1U; // Initialize to an unexpected value.
worker.task_runner()->PostTask(
FROM_HERE, base::BindOnce(&BlockingRead, &pair[0],
base::as_writable_byte_span(buf), &received));
// Wait for the worker thread to say hello.
char hello[kHelloStringLength] = {};
pair[1].Receive(base::as_writable_byte_span(hello));
EXPECT_EQ(UNSAFE_TODO(strcmp(hello, kHelloString)), 0);
// Give the worker a chance to start Receive().
base::PlatformThread::YieldCurrentThread();
// Now shut down the socket that the thread is issuing a blocking read on
// which should cause Receive to return with an error.
pair[0].Shutdown();
worker.Stop();
EXPECT_EQ(0U, received);
}
// Tests that read is a blocking operation.
TEST_F(SyncSocketTest, BlockingReceiveTest) {
std::array<base::CancelableSyncSocket, 2> pair;
ASSERT_TRUE(base::CancelableSyncSocket::CreatePair(&pair[0], &pair[1]));
base::Thread worker("BlockingThread");
worker.Start();
// Try to do a blocking read from one of the sockets on the worker thread.
char buf[kHelloStringLength] = {};
size_t received = 1U; // Initialize to an unexpected value.
worker.task_runner()->PostTask(
FROM_HERE, base::BindOnce(&BlockingRead, &pair[0],
base::as_writable_byte_span(buf), &received));
// Wait for the worker thread to say hello.
char hello[kHelloStringLength] = {};
pair[1].Receive(base::as_writable_byte_span(hello));
EXPECT_EQ(0, UNSAFE_TODO(strcmp(hello, kHelloString)));
// Give the worker a chance to start Receive().
base::PlatformThread::YieldCurrentThread();
// Send a message to the socket on the blocking thead, it should free the
// socket from Receive().
auto bytes_to_send = base::as_byte_span(kHelloString);
pair[1].Send(bytes_to_send);
worker.Stop();
// Verify the socket has received the message.
EXPECT_TRUE(UNSAFE_TODO(strcmp(buf, kHelloString)) == 0);
EXPECT_EQ(received, bytes_to_send.size());
}
// Tests that the write operation is non-blocking and returns immediately
// when there is insufficient space in the socket's buffer.
TEST_F(SyncSocketTest, NonBlockingWriteTest) {
std::array<base::CancelableSyncSocket, 2> pair;
ASSERT_TRUE(base::CancelableSyncSocket::CreatePair(&pair[0], &pair[1]));
// Fill up the buffer for one of the socket, Send() should not block the
// thread even when the buffer is full.
auto bytes_to_send = base::as_byte_span(kHelloString);
while (pair[0].Send(bytes_to_send) != 0) {
}
// Data should be avialble on another socket.
size_t bytes_in_buffer = pair[1].Peek();
EXPECT_NE(bytes_in_buffer, 0U);
// No more data can be written to the buffer since socket has been full,
// verify that the amount of avialble data on another socket is unchanged.
EXPECT_EQ(pair[0].Send(bytes_to_send), 0U);
EXPECT_EQ(bytes_in_buffer, pair[1].Peek());
// Read from another socket to free some space for a new write.
char hello[kHelloStringLength] = {};
pair[1].Receive(base::as_writable_byte_span(hello));
// Should be able to write more data to the buffer now.
EXPECT_EQ(pair[0].Send(bytes_to_send), bytes_to_send.size());
}
